引言

展览会作为商业活动的重要组成部分,其时间安排对于参展商、观众以及组织者都至关重要。精准排期预测能够帮助相关方做出更好的决策,提高活动的效率和价值。本文将深入探讨展览会时间预测的奥秘与挑战,分析其背后的原理、方法以及实际应用中的难点。

展览会时间预测的原理

数据收集与分析

展览会时间预测的基础是大量数据的收集与分析。这些数据包括历史展览会的举办时间、地点、规模、参展商数量、观众人数、行业趋势、经济指标等。通过对这些数据的深入分析,可以发现展览会时间安排的规律和趋势。

import pandas as pd

# 假设有一个包含展览会数据的CSV文件
data = pd.read_csv('exhibition_data.csv')

# 数据预处理
data['year'] = pd.to_datetime(data['date']).dt.year
data['month'] = pd.to_datetime(data['date']).dt.month

# 分析数据
monthly_data = data.groupby(['year', 'month']).size()
print(monthly_data)

模型选择与训练

展览会时间预测通常采用时间序列分析、机器学习等方法。时间序列分析可以捕捉数据的趋势和季节性,而机器学习模型如随机森林、支持向量机等可以处理非线性关系。

from sklearn.ensemble import RandomForestRegressor

# 准备数据
X = data[['year', 'month']]
y = data['number_of_exhibitions']

# 训练模型
model = RandomForestRegressor()
model.fit(X, y)

# 预测
predicted_exhibitions = model.predict([[2023, 10]])
print(predicted_exhibitions)

展览会时间预测的挑战

数据质量与完整性

展览会时间预测依赖于高质量的数据。然而,在实际操作中,数据可能存在缺失、错误或不完整的情况,这会影响预测的准确性。

模型复杂性

选择合适的模型是展览会时间预测的关键。过于简单的模型可能无法捕捉复杂的数据关系,而过于复杂的模型则可能难以解释和实际应用。

外部因素影响

展览会时间预测还受到许多外部因素的影响,如政策变化、市场波动、自然灾害等,这些因素难以预测和控制。

实际应用案例

案例一:某国际展览会的排期预测

某国际展览会历史上每年都在3月举办。通过分析历史数据,发现该展览会与春季市场活动高峰期相吻合。结合机器学习模型预测,未来三年该展览会仍将在3月举办。

案例二:某行业展览会的排期预测

某行业展览会受行业周期性波动影响较大。通过时间序列分析和机器学习模型,预测该展览会将在下一年度行业高峰期前一个月举办。

结论

展览会时间预测是一项复杂而重要的任务。通过数据收集与分析、模型选择与训练,可以实现对展览会时间安排的预测。然而,在实际应用中,需要克服数据质量、模型复杂性和外部因素等挑战。通过不断优化方法和模型,展览会时间预测将为参展商、观众和组织者提供更有价值的服务。